In this episode, we dive into "The Giver" by Lois Lowry, exploring the compelling story of Jonas, a boy living in a perfectly controlled community devoid of strong emotions and true freedom. As Jonas prepares for his life assignment during the Ceremony, he is unexpectedly chosen to become the Receiver of Memory, a role that grants him access to the deep and vibrant experiences of the past. Through his training with The Giver, Jonas uncovers the beauty of colors, love, and joy, but also the painful truths about his community's dark practices. As he learns to question the rules that govern his life, he faces a critical decision: to escape and bring real emotions back to his people.
